Main Duties:
- Act as a point of contact and information centre to staff and visitors
- Always conduct yourself in a professional manner
- Ensure all instructions, both written and verbal are adhered to
- Guard access points, permitting or refusing entry, restraining trespassers
- Conduct foot patrols within defined areas as an effective deterrent in the protection of the client’s property and assets
- Investigate and take the appropriate lawful action as authorized by the corporate policy on accidents, incidents, trespassing, suspicious activities, safety and fire incidents
- Complete daily reports, including relevant information, observations, surveillance footage, and signatures
- Excellent communication skills to all levels – verbally, written, phone and by security radios
- Effective operation of all pass systems relevant to an assignment
- Lawful searches of vehicles and persons in accordance with instructions issued
- Practical working knowledge of all current and applicable firefighting equipment
- Sound working knowledge of health and safety instructions pertaining to assigned duties
- The ability to operate basic switchboard equipment effectively
